What is the migration inflow in Spokane?

The migration inflow in Spokane is 8,704, which ranks #180 of 2,753 U.S. counties. Curb Report updates this monthly and it is free to view.

Is the migration inflow in Spokane above or below the national average?

Spokane is higher than the U.S. median of 399, putting it in the top 7% of U.S. counties.

How does Spokane compare with the rest of Washington?

Spokane is higher than the Washington median of 1,173.
